We performed a comparison between the radiation pattern of a simulated antenna and its actual field measurement in the presence of a radome. The simulated main beam properties fit identically within the accuracy of the measurements. The side lobes levels are determined in the region of ±30° to within the accuracy of <3dB in intensity.
